This is the typical phrase that a self-employed people say, but what if I get sick or have an accident and cannot go to work?

Daily loss insurance in the event of sick leave and/or accident, occurring both in the development of the profession and in private life. In addition, you can optionally extend the coverage and may receive:

  • Compensation for hospitalization.
  • Compensation for surgical intervention.
  • Compensation for absolute and permanent disability.
  • Medical assistance in case of an accident (using the DKV concerted network).
